Two dead after car crash in Camden County

A car crash involving a fire department truck and one civilian vehicle in Camden County, New Jersey on Wednesday morning left two dead and two others injured.

The crash took place on Warwick Road and North White Horse Pike.

The crash was reported shortly before 10 a.m.

The two people in the car were pronounced dead at the scene.

The two of the firefighters of the Lawnside Fire Department had minor injuries while they were rescuing the victims. They were hospitalized at Jefferson Stratford Hospital.

The crash is currently under investigation.
